Annual car boot sale in the village of Belleau in Meurthe-et-Moselle
Belleau, a small village in Meurthe-et-Moselle located a few kilometers from Pont-à-Mousson, hosts an annual car boot sale appreciated by locals and bargain hunters in the region. This village event is held along the Rue de Metz, the main street of the village, in a calm and green setting characteristic of the villages in the Moselle valley.
Sellers, mainly individuals from the village and neighboring towns, display their items along the street: toys for all ages, good condition clothing, crockery, second-hand books, small furniture, garden tools, trinkets, and decorative objects. The modest scale of this car boot sale encourages exchanges and discussions between sellers and buyers.
